Evera takes over some BluSmart cabs, drivers

Evera Cabs is expanding its electric taxi service by acquiring 500 repossessed EVs from BluSmart, which faced operational suspension due to financial irregularities. Evera is also onboarding BluSmart drivers, including a significant number of women, to meet the rising demand for electric cabs, particularly around Delhi airport. This move fills the market gap left by BluSmart's shutdown.
